## Provenance: Checkout Load Tests

Quick note for reviewers: every Tollgate checkout load run is pinned to a specific artifact, so we can actually compare p99s across weeks instead of guessing. The Marrowby rig records the commit, the scenario file, and the artifact digest alongside results. If numbers look weird, check provenance first — half our "regressions" were mismatched builds. The artifact under test is stamped below.

session token of yahap-fafop = htk9_f6aa94135

Night-shift staff: Floor 4 of the Tellhaven Building opens this week. After 21:00, access is via the rear stairwell only; the lifts are locked out overnight during the settling period. Complete a walk-through of the new floor once per shift and log it. The stairwell keypad accepts the code below.

badge for yahop-fawep: bdg-XBKXI-68071

### Step 4: Repoint Keyturn to the New Vault Store

After rotating credentials with the Keyturn utility, the rotation audit records must land in the new Marlowe-hosted store rather than the legacy instance. Stop the rotation daemon, clear its local cache, then restart it against the database specified below.

database URL for bahop-yagep: mssql://sildor_svc:35ha7jz@db-fb6d.nelvrodyn.example:5432/casath

Welcome to the Larkspur release team. Our crash-report pipeline ingests symbolicated traces from the Pennon mobile app into the Corvid triage dashboard. As release manager, you gate each rollout on the crash-free session rate staying above 99.4% for six hours. Symbol uploads must complete before the build is promoted; verify this in the Corvid admin view. To unlock the symbol-store vault during an incident, you will need the recovery passphrase below.

strongbox words: holax-rusax-jorath-aldeth

**Action item (PM-214, Coldvault archival):** Automate archiving of cold storage buckets older than the retention cutoff. Manual sweeps missed two regions last quarter and blew the storage budget. Owner: infra rotation. Sweep cadence, batch size, and age thresholds must be config-driven, not hardcoded, so on-call can tune under load. Dry-run mode required before first prod run. Proposed defaults for review at sync are below.

limits module of fahog-kahop:
CAPS = {
    "fraeth": 189,
    "drumir": 842,
}